Water damage can strike any home-owner unexpectedly, typically resulting from natural disasters, plumbing failures, and even equipment malfunctions. Fortunately, understanding some DIY water damage restoration techniques can save money and time while minimizing the risks associated with professional services. Taking immediate motion is essential to stop additional damage, which frequently involves following a collection of well-defined restoration steps.


Beginning with evaluation, it’s important to determine the extent of the damage. Identify areas the place water has flooded or saturated materials. This typically consists of floors, walls, and ceilings. Be certain to look for early signs of water damage, such as discoloration, peeling paint, or mold development. An preliminary assessment will guide owners in understanding which areas need pressing consideration and which can wait for repairs.


Once the evaluation is completed, the following step involves ensuring private security. Before getting into any flooded area, verify for electrical hazards. If the realm is submerged, keep away from stepping in until electrical energy has been shut off and the world has been deemed secure. Wearing protecting gear such as gloves and boots will assist prevent any contact with contaminated water, which may pose well being risks.


After addressing safety issues, the process of water extraction can start. If the flooding is severe, using a submersible pump can remove massive amounts of standing water quickly. For smaller spills, family wet/dry vacs are fairly efficient. This step is crucial, as lingering water can exacerbate damage, resulting in mold progress and structural points if not dealt with promptly.

Once a lot of the water is removed, it’s essential to dry the affected areas totally. Open home windows and use fans to circulate air, speeding up evaporation. Dehumidifiers can considerably help in keeping humidity ranges low. Allowing surfaces to dry utterly is a vital a part of stopping mold and mildew from developing. In some circumstances, eradicating baseboards or drywall could also be necessary to facilitate drying.


As rooms dry out, coping with saturated furnishings is equally necessary. Remove cushions and materials, as they'll take up moisture and develop odors or mold. Sunlight is a helpful pure useful resource; place gadgets outside for publicity to sunlight, which can help in cleaning and drying. For objects that can’t be salvaged, similar to damaged carpets or furniture, consider disposing correctly to keep away from additional issues.


Looking at the partitions, it’s frequent for water damage to compromise the integrity of the wall materials. If walls feel damp or have seen mold development, slicing away affected areas may be necessary. Ensure the wall studs are dry and free of mold before sealing up the partitions again. This proactive measure helps prevent any future well being hazards related to mold publicity.

Once the world is dried and cleared, transferring on to cleansing is the following logical step. Use a combination of water and detergent to wipe down surfaces that may have come into contact with floodwater. Be meticulous, as lingering contaminants could lead to health problems. Following up with a disinfectant can further protect your house by killing any harmful bacteria that will have settled after the water recedes.


Post-cleaning, it’s sensible to observe the affected areas persistently for signs of mold and mildew. Even after thorough drying, spores can persist and re-emerge if not correctly managed. Check for unusual odors or discoloration and handle any issues as quickly as they arise. Early intervention is vital to controlling mold progress, which may significantly overshadow any initial restoration efforts.


Preventative measures can go a long way in safeguarding your home from future water damage. Regularly inspecting your home for potential leaks from pipes, roofs, or appliances is vital. Additionally, maintaining gutters and downspouts to ensure correct water drainage can decrease risks related to heavy rains. Investing in Full Report sump pumps and water alarms also can serve as a proactive approach to combating water damage.

    What are the initial steps to take after discovering water damage in my home?





Immediately turn off the water supply if possible, and unplug any electrical units within the affected area. Then, assess the extent of the damage and document it for insurance coverage purposes. Prioritize safety: put on protective gear and ensure correct ventilation in the space.

How do I prevent mold development after water damage?




Maintain low humidity ranges and hold areas well-ventilated. Clean and dry all affected surfaces promptly, Get the facts and use a mold-resistant spray on hard surfaces. Regularly check for signs of moisture in hidden areas like under sinks and behind appliances.


What are some effective cleaning solutions for mold on walls and surfaces?


A mixture of water and white vinegar works well for minor mold stains. For more significant infestations, a solution of bleach and water (1 cup bleach to 1 gallon of water) can be used. Always ensure proper ventilation and wear protective gear when cleaning.

When should I think about calling an expert for water damage restoration?


If the water damage is extensive, includes sewage backups, or when you've experienced prolonged moisture issues, it’s clever to rent professionals. They have specialized equipment and expertise to deal with the issue safely and successfully.

Can I maintain my belongings that were affected by water damage?


Evaluate objects for safety. Non-porous materials can typically be cleaned and salvaged, while porous objects like mattresses or upholstered furnishings might harbor mold and should sometimes be discarded. Consult professionals if unsure.
